Where is the pcv valve on and 88 ford econoline?

The PCV valve location on an 88 Ford Econoline van varies slightly depending on the engine (e.g., 4.9L inline-6, 5.0L V8, 5.8L V8). It's generally found on the valve cover, but not always in the same spot.

To find it, you should:

1. Consult your owner's manual: This is the best place to start. It will have a diagram showing the exact location.

2. Look at the valve cover: The PCV valve is usually a small, cylindrical valve with a hose attached to it, often near the rear of the valve cover (but not always). It might have a noticeable cap or be visibly different from other components on the valve cover.

3. Trace the PCV hose: If you can locate the hose that connects to the intake manifold (often a larger hose), follow it back to its origin – that's the PCV valve.

4. Use an online parts diagram: Search for "1988 Ford Econoline [Your Engine Size] parts diagram" online. Many sites (like auto parts retailers) have searchable diagrams that show the location of the PCV valve.

Caution: The engine will be hot after running. Allow it to cool completely before working on it.
